Etymology[edit]
From an old name Arvo, probably a variant of Arvi, + -nen.[1]

Statistics[edit]
- Arvonen is the 1717th (tied with 3 other surnames) most common surname in Finland, belonging to 498 individuals, according to February 2023 data from the Digital and Population Data Services Agency of Finland.
